About the role
Due to a valued team member moving on, we are looking for an experienced HVAC Service Technician to join our small and established team.
This is a permanent, full-time position focused predominantly on service, maintenance, fault-finding and the replacement of existing equipment rather than construction or large project work.
Our work is primarily carried out across high-rise residential and commercial buildings throughout the Sydney metropolitan area. The successful applicant will work on a broad range of equipment, including:
Water-cooled packaged air-conditioning systems
Split and ducted systems
Air-cooled package units
Chillers and associated pumps
Cooling towers and condenser-water systems
Mechanical ventilation and smoke-control systems
Variable-speed drives and basic control systems
The role will include:
Routine preventative maintenance
Breakdown diagnosis and repairs
Electrical and refrigeration fault-finding
Replacement of existing air-conditioning and HVAC equipment
Disconnecting and removing redundant equipment
Installing, commissioning and testing replacement equipment
Identifying defects and recommending repairs
Completing clear and accurate service reports
Communicating professionally with building managers, strata representatives and occupants
Working independently while receiving support from our office and technical team
The ideal applicant will have:
Relevant Australian air-conditioning and refrigeration qualifications
A current ARC Refrigerant Handling Licence
A current NSW driver licence
Strong fault-finding and problem-solving abilities
Good electrical knowledge
Experience servicing, repairing and replacing commercial or high-rise residential HVAC equipment
Good communication and customer-service skills
The ability to manage their workload and complete service documentation properly
A reliable, practical and professional attitude
An electrical licence or additional controls experience would be highly regarded but is not essential.
